Study to Evaluate the Effects of NMRA-323511 Among Healthy Elderly and Adults With Agitation Associated With Dementia Due to Alzheimer's Disease

A Phase 1b, Randomized, Double-blind, Placebo-controlled Pilot Study to Evaluate the Effects of NMRA-323511 Among Healthy Elderly and Adults With Agitation Associated With Dementia Due to Alzheimer's Disease

Inclusion criteria

Part A

Healthy participants
Age 65 to 80 years
Body mass index (BMI) ≥18.0 and ≤32.0 kg/m^2 at the screening and check-in visit

Part B

Participants aged 55 to 90 years
Diagnosis of probable AD or Alzheimer's clinical syndrome according to the National Institute of Aging-Alzheimer's Association criteria at least 12 months prior to screening
Agitation meets the International Psychogeriatric Association (IPA) consensus definition
Mini-Mental State Examination (MMSE) score = 5 - 24 (mild to severe dementia) at screening

Exclusion criteria

Part A

Participant is actively suicidal
Is mentally or legally incapacitated or has significant emotional problems at the time of the screening visit
Diagnosis of epilepsy taking anticonvulsants for seizure control, history of seizures

Part B

Dementia or memory impairment due to a reason other than AD
Clinically significant neurologic disorder other than AD
Have any clinically significant and uncontrolled medical condition

Note: Other protocol defined inclusion/exclusion criteria may apply

Part B: Change from Baseline to Week 8 on the Cohen-Mansfield Agitation Inventory (CMAI) Total Score

Time frame:Baseline to Week 8

change from baseline, improvement
